By Matthew QuestNew PoliticsAugust 31st, 2019 The French Revolution (1789-1795) is generally recorded in world history as having been led…
Yellow Vests Struggle to Reinvent Democracy as Macron Unleashes More Propaganda and Repression
By Richard GreemanApril 10th, 2019 (Montpellier, April 10) After five months of constant presence at traffic circles, toll-booths and hazardous…